When should CPAs finish CPE for license renewal?

Before busy season gets a vote. CPE hours and renewal cycles vary by state board of accountancy — check yours for the exact numbers — but the shape of the problem is the same everywhere: the requirement is measured in dozens of hours, the deadline is fixed, and the months you’d catch up in are the months you can’t. Accountants don’t miss CPE from ignorance; they miss it from January through April. Spread the hours across the off-season on a schedule, keep the certificates as you go, and confirm the credits are recorded before you file the renewal — a CPA license that lapses takes your signature with it.

How many CPE hours do CPAs need?

It varies by state board — total hours per cycle, per-year minimums, and subject requirements like ethics all differ, and boards adjust rules between cycles. Your state board of accountancy is the only reliable source; the reminder’s job is making sure you look early.

What happens if my CPA license lapses?

You can’t hold out or sign as a CPA on a lapsed license, and reinstatement typically stacks fees and CE proof that grow with the lapse. See our guide on letting a license lapse for the general ladder; your board sets the specifics.
